Is the 2021 SKODA KODIAQ SPORTLINE TSI S-A reliable?
Excellent reliability. Very few MOT failures. That's 11 points above the national average of 82%. It also outperforms the SKODA brand average of 88%.
At 3 years old, 93% of SKODA KODIAQ SPORTLINE TSI S-As from 2021 passed their MOT first time in 2024. That's based on 1,371 tests across the UK. The average mileage at this age is 29,173 miles.

Best year to buy a SKODA KODIAQ SPORTLINE TSI S-A?
The most reliable year is the 2020 model with a 95% MOT pass rate, while the 2022 model has the lowest at 91%. The 2021 sits between the two at 93%.

2021 SKODA KODIAQ SPORTLINE TSI S-A Fuel Costs
The 1498cc petrol engine offers a reasonable balance between performance and economy. Expect around 42 mpg in mixed driving, which works out to roughly £1,137 per year at current petrol prices of 142p per litre (based on 7,400 miles per year).
What does it cost to own a 2021 SKODA KODIAQ SPORTLINE TSI S-A?
Total estimated annual running cost is £1,582 (£132/month), broken down as £1137 fuel, £190 road tax, £55 MOT, and £200 predicted repairs. The low repair estimate reflects the excellent 93% pass rate. These cars rarely fail their MOT, so unexpected bills are less likely.
